I opened the patio door and seeing the broken chair and faded table brought tears to my eyes. Granny’s old place was falling to pieces and now we had to clean it out and sell her apartment.
Whatever the place may look like now, I would always cherish my childhood memories in this home with her love and affection playing a big role in my life.
